大数据驱动的流域洪涝灾害智能决策引擎关键技术研发 被引量:3

Research and development of key technologies of intelligent decision-making engine for river basin flood disasters driven by big data

摘要 为减少流域洪涝灾害造成的生命财产损失,围绕水利、生态环境、应急管理、住建等行业流域洪涝灾害治理需求,依托大数据技术解决流域洪涝灾害治理过程中存在的感知监测、预测预报、调度优选、决策预演难题,形成一套完整的流域洪涝灾害智能化决策引擎,包括流域水位识别引擎、流域洪水预报产流引擎、流域工程智能调度引擎、流域数字孪生决策引擎,实现智能感知、智能预报、智能调度、智能决策,从而助力增强流域数字治理能力,为数字防灾、数字兴利、数字强国提供有力支撑。 In order to reduce the loss of life and property caused by river basin flood disasters,focusing on the disaster management requirements of water conservancy,ecological environment,emergency management,housing construction and other industries,relying on big data technology to solve the problems of perception monitoring,prediction and forecasting,scheduling optimization,and decision-making rehearsal in the process of river basin disaster governance,a complete set of basin disaster intelligent decision-making engines are formed,including basin water level identification engine,basin flood forecasting production flow engine,basin engineering intelligent scheduling engine,basin digital twin decision-making engine,corresponding to the realization of intelligent perception,intelligent forecasting,Intelligent scheduling and intelligent decisionmaking help enhance the digital governance capabilities of river basins and provide strong support for digital disaster prevention,digital prosperity,and digital power.
